Transaction e26e51d85a3f4151a3313e8c667e9663090a488315fe0eac7a30281a29117097
4 Input
2 Outputs
- e26e51d85a3f4151a3313e8c667e9663090a488315fe0eac7a30281a29117097:0
- e26e51d85a3f4151a3313e8c667e9663090a488315fe0eac7a30281a29117097:1
value 357936
address 1Ai14oftZ388dcNcYW8ZwTKXVSq6h8xk6e
value 1043138
address 1JvJnDLmFeytWo4TDEX2mqR5xnS78bMwjS